Fossil-fuel subsidies (consumption and production) per capita in Bangladesh
Bangladesh: Fossil-fuel subsidies (consumption and production) per capita was 29.85 in 2024. ◆ Volatile
Fossil-fuel subsidies (consumption and production) per capita in Bangladesh, 2010–2024
Source: United Nations Statistics Division, SDG Global Database.
Analysis
Bangladesh recorded 29.85 for fossil-fuel subsidies (consumption and production) per capita in 2024.
That represents a change of down 36.6% on the previous year and up 45.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, fossil-fuel subsidies (consumption and production) per capita in Bangladesh peaked at 161.92 in 2022 and was at its lowest, 7, in 2016.
That places Bangladesh 75th out of 201 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Fossil-fuel subsidies (consumption and production) per capita in Bangladesh, year by year
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2010 | 31.85 | — |
| 2011 | 38.82 | +21.9% |
| 2012 | 49.6 | +27.8% |
| 2013 | 30.18 | -39.2% |
| 2014 | 20.53 | -32.0% |
| 2015 | 10.82 | -47.3% |
| 2016 | 7 | -35.3% |
| 2017 | 9.47 | +35.2% |
| 2018 | 19.5 | +105.9% |
| 2019 | 11.52 | -40.9% |
| 2020 | 8.52 | -26.0% |
| 2021 | 47.15 | +453.3% |
| 2022 | 161.92 | +243.4% |
| 2023 | 47.07 | -70.9% |
| 2024 | 29.85 | -36.6% |
